BANGALORE: Nawabzada Liaquat Ali Khan, General Secretary, All-India Muslim League in the course of his presidential speech at the Bangalore-Coorg Muslim League Conference observed: “Let no Muslim imagine from now onwards that India is not his country. India is our country. We are as much entitled to it as anybody and we have greater claims on India as we have ruled over it for centuries. Therefore, it is the duty of everyone of us to stand for its independence. The need for improving the economic condition of the Muslim masses was emphasised by Nawabzada Liaquat Ali Khan, General Secretary of the All-India Muslim League, presiding over the two-day session of the Bangalore-Coorg Provincial Muslim League Conference last night [Jan 21].

Speaking in Urdu, the Nawabzada said: A planning committee had been constituted for the purpose whose duty would be to prepare an industrial plan to popularize those industries which would be beneficial to the Muslims. A questionnaire about cottage industries had been circulated among the various provincial Muslim Leagues and when all the relevant materials are available the Committee of Action proposed to prepare a suitable scheme… The Nawabzada made an earnest appeal to the Muslims to organise themselves…
